The God Of The Jews Must Die
A title that invites scorn from the fanatics, when it's really a book written by an evangelist.
Much like the Left Behind series, it's a fictional story about the tribulation period. Unlike the LB series, it is not character driven and is more like a journal of a man living through it. Unlike the LB series, the man shuns God and takes the Mark and chronicles the punishments he and millions face from, that's right, The God of the Jews.
It was an interesting quick read. Interesting to have an evangelical try to emote feelings for a sinner who denies God, as really, the man didn't really emit feeling...more like the guy was writing a book report.
Ah, well, it was good none the less.
